How do I filter for projects with start date tomorrow?
 
I like to see what I'm up against tomorrow but baffled as to how to pull that off. Any ideas?

David

[url]www.macsparky.com[/url]

curt.clifton 2007-07-02 06:45 PM

View Active Contexts, Remaining Actions, Group by Start Date. The items you're interested in should be under the Tomorrow heading.
